This 20–25 minute self-paced course builds on the foundational and operational knowledge covered earlier in the StudyAML UK Series, shifting the focus to senior management accountability, governance, and strategic oversight of AML/CFT/CFP frameworks. Participants will explore how the FCA assesses senior management effectiveness, what “reasonable steps” mean in practice under the Senior Managers & Certification Regime (SMCR), and how failures in governance, systems, and culture lead to enforcement action. Through real-world case studies, practical examples, and behavioural guidance, the course explains how Senior Managers should oversee enterprise-wide risk assessments, monitoring systems, data quality, vendor relationships, and emerging risks — including cryptoassets, proliferation financing, fraud convergence, and the use of AI in compliance. This course equips senior leaders with the insight and confidence needed to challenge MI, direct remediation, and evidence robust oversight in a complex and evolving financial crime environment.

What will you learn?

  • Module 1 — Governance & FCA Expectations
    Understand senior management accountability under SMCR, the duty of responsibility, and how effective governance, challenge, and documentation protect both individuals and firms.
  • Module 2 — Enterprise-Wide Risk Assessment
    Learn how to build, assess, and challenge an EWRA that reflects real risks, aligns with MI, and drives proportionate investment and remediation decisions.
  • Module 3 — Systems & Controls
    Explore how transaction monitoring, sanctions screening, QA, data governance, model risk, and vendor oversight support effective AML/CFT/CFP outcomes.
  • Module 4 — Enforcement Themes & Case Studies
    Review FCA enforcement cases to identify common governance failures, cultural weaknesses, and lessons Senior Managers must apply in practice.
  • Module 5 — Emerging Risks
    Examine evolving threats including cryptoassets, proliferation financing, fraud convergence, high-profile money laundering, and the opportunities and risks of AI in compliance.
